The unit circle is a circle with a radius of 1 unit, centered at the origin of a Cartesian coordinate system. To understand the unit circle, imagine a circle with a radius of 1 unit, where both the x-axis and y-axis intersect at the center. This circle is crucial because it allows for the representation of angles and their associated values. The unit circle is divided into 360 degrees, which can also be represented as 2π radians (π = 3.14). This circle serves as a fundamental tool in trigonometry, enabling the accurate calculation of sin, cos, and tan values for any given angle.

Yes, the unit circle can be graphed on a coordinate plane using Cartesian coordinates. Plotting points on the circle with coordinates (cos(θ), sin(θ)), where θ represents the angle, can help you visualize and understand the unit circle's properties.
The unit circle is closely linked to trigonometry, geometry, and calculus. Its principles are applied in various theorems, such as the Pythagorean theorem and the fundamental trigonometric identities.
